The prehistoric riverbanks of Africa come to life with the arrival of the Suchomimus, a theropod that challenged the traditional image of dinosaur predators. Living approximately 110 million years ago, this unique carnivore specialized in a lifestyle that bridged land and water. Its elongated jaws, reminiscent of a modern-day crocodile, were a testament to millions of years of evolution, allowing it to snatch large fish from the currents with clinical precision.
